Buckeye Beans Country Split Pea Soup

Some cooks claim green split peas make the best soup while others demand yellow splits. With this soup mix, they have combined both with a few red lentils thrown in for balance.

Additions:

 
1 large onion, chopped
1 lb. ham pieces
7 cups water
 

Cooking Directions:

  • Rinse peas and lentils and sort out any foriegn material.
  • Place peas and lentils in kettle with seasoning pack contents, onion, water and ham pieces.
  • Brin to a boil, vent cover and simmer for 1 1/2 hours.
  • For a thicker soup, simmer 2 hours uncovered.
  • Stir occasionally to avoid scorching.

Ingredients:

Split peas, lentils, salt, garlic, onion, spices.
